Two-neutrino double electron capture of 124Xe in the first LUX-ZEPLIN exposure

RADIOACTIVITY 124Xe(2EC); measured decay products, X-rays; deduced T1/2. Comparison with available data. The LZ experiment is situated 1480 m underground within the Davis Cavern at the Sanford Underground Research Facility in Lead, South Dakota.
